Who was the worest hypocrite of all? and why?

‘Abdullah ibn Saloul

  • He almost became the king of Madinah, but when the people chose to follow the Prophet ﷺ instead, he became very jealous and very dangerous.

  • He always tried to turn the Aws against the Khazraj and the Ansar against the emigrants.

  • He spread false rumours about the honour of ʿAishah R.A.
  • He also sided with the enemies of Islam and encouraged them to challenge the Prophet ﷺ.

How did the Prophet Muhammed SAW take care of his cleanliness?

  1. He made wudu for his daily prayers and took showers for Jum’ahs, Eids and when necessary. 

  2. He ﷺ regularly brushed his teeth with the miswak (tooth stick) before every prayer and whenever he woke up or entered his house. 

  3. He ﷺ clipped his nails, shaved his moustache and always smelled good. 

  4. He also avoided foul-smelling foods like raw onions and garlic. 

  5. He always wore decent and clean clothes, especially when he led ju’mahs, eids or received delegations. 

  6. He ﷺ also took care of his hair, oiled and brushed it.

How did the Hudaibiyah Treaty, which seemed like a loss, turn into a victory for the Muslims?

  • Short-term "loss": Muslims couldn’t enter Makkah that year.

  • Long-term wins:

    • 10-year peace allowed Islam to spread freely.

    • More people accepted Islam (Muslims grew from 1,400 to 10,000 in 2 years).

    • Makkah broke the treaty first, giving Muslims moral justification to conquer it.
